What is a Digital Detox?

A digital detox is when someone intentionally takes a break from screens like smartphones, laptops, or social media.
This intentional pause helps to:

  • Reduce stress

  • Improve concentration

  • Strengthen real-life relationships



Why 2025 Is the Year to Reclaim Your Time

AI Overload:
With AI tools integrated into every aspect of life, people are experiencing cognitive fatigue and emotional burnout.

Remote Work Burnout:
The flexibility of remote work often comes at the cost of a clear divide between work and personal time.

Social Media Fatigue:
Endless scrolling has become exhausting. People are craving meaningful, offline experiences over curated digital lives.

Health Awareness:
Increasing awareness about how excessive screen time impacts sleep, posture, and eye health has led to a demand for healthier habits.

How to Start Your Own Digital Detox

Not ready to fully disconnect? Start small:

  • Designate phone-free zones at home

  • Turn off non-essential notifications

  • Try a digital sabbath (one screen-free day per week)

  • Read printed books

  • Reconnect with hobbies like journaling, painting, or hiking

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. What exactly is a digital detox?

A digital detox is a break from digital devices like smartphones, laptops, or social media. It’s meant to help reduce stress, improve focus, and reconnect with real-life experiences.


2. Why is digital detox so important in 2025?

In 2025, constant exposure to AI, remote work pressure, and social media fatigue have made digital detoxing essential for maintaining mental and emotional well-being.


3. How long should a digital detox last?

It varies. Some people start with a few hours daily or one screen-free day a week (known as a digital Sabbath), while others choose full detox retreats lasting days or weeks.


4. Can I do a digital detox without leaving home?

Yes! You can create screen-free zones, turn off unnecessary notifications, and take regular breaks from screens. Small changes can make a big difference.
